Buscar un texto mediante el Dlookup

Tengo un formulario en el que tengo un campo combinado  [Barrio] llamado "txtBarrio", que contienen todas los barrios. He procurado hacer el Dlookup de tal manera que después de actualizar me busque el el Campo llamado [CodPostal] de la tabla "CodigoPostal" con el criterio que el campo de la tabla "Barrio", sea igual al campo [Barrio] llamado "txtBarrio" del formulario y lo he estructurado así:

Me.txtCodigoPostal = DLookup("[CodPostal]", "CodigoPostal", "Barrio= '" & Me.txtBarrio & "'")

El inconveniente obviamente es que no me filtra el dato, no me da ningún error sólo queda vacía el campo txtCodigoPostal del formulario en el cual hago la igualdad.

Podrían explicarme con su amable gesto, cuál es mi error.

1 Respuesta

Respuesta
2

Asegúrate de que tu cuadro combinado devuelve el nombre del barrio y no un ID o cualquier otro valor. Puedes verlo en el diseño del cuadro combinado por el número de columnas que tenga (1 o más) y cual es la columna de la que devuelve el valor (la columna dependiente).

Si el cuadro combinado lo hiciste con el asistente, es probable que te haya incluido el ID.

Un saludo.


Añade tu respuesta

Haz clic para o

Más respuestas relacionadas